Gramadiha is a Rural village located in Chandaka, Khordha, Odisha.

The total population of Gramadiha is 1,019.

Gramadiha village comprises 204 households.

The literacy rate in Gramadiha is 69.9%. Among the literate population of 626, there are 353 literate males and 273 literate females.

In Gramadiha, there are 504 males and 515 females, with a sex ratio of 1022 females per 1000 males.

There are 124 children (12.2% of population), comprising 68 boys and 56 girls.

The total number of workers in Gramadiha is 325, with 132 main workers and 193 marginal workers.

In Gramadiha, there are 70 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(35 males, 35 females) and 578 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(286 males, 292 females).

Gramadiha is located in Odisha state, Khordha district, and falls under Chandaka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 407504 and LGD code is 407504.
